Transaction 70604c703e9fe05923625dd2f6dd8f16c10a0b2ac70cb9ee561204d8e1ecf2b7

1 Input
2 Outputs
  • 70604c703e9fe05923625dd2f6dd8f16c10a0b2ac70cb9ee561204d8e1ecf2b7:0
  • value  352682
    address  3GLtZvZiRScK3xvLLN8Rnoyp391sP9uQMB
  • 70604c703e9fe05923625dd2f6dd8f16c10a0b2ac70cb9ee561204d8e1ecf2b7:1
  • value  25539400
    address  3MNRBjZA3yPBh4NZ7VvfLumHTq6pjyvEB7